**Understanding Quick-Disconnect Technology**
At the heart of the Quick-Disconnect Waterproof Connector lies the quick-disconnect technology. This technology allows for a rapid connection and disconnection of electrical circuits without the need for tools. The connectors are designed with a bayonet-style mechanism that ensures a secure and stable connection, even under harsh conditions.
**Features of Quick-Disconnect Waterproof Connectors**
1. **Waterproof Seal**: One of the primary features of these connectors is their ability to provide a waterproof seal. This is achieved through the use of O-rings, gaskets, or other sealing materials that prevent water and other contaminants from entering the connection.
2. **Rugged Construction**: Quick-Disconnect Waterproof Connectors are built to withstand harsh environments. They are made from durable materials such as brass, stainless steel, or nylon, which can withstand extreme temperatures, vibration, and pressure.
3. **High Current and Voltage Ratings**: These connectors are available in various sizes and configurations, allowing them to handle a wide range of current and voltage ratings. This makes them suitable for a variety of applications, from low-power consumer electronics to high-power industrial equipment.
4. **Easy Installation and Maintenance**: The quick-disconnect feature of these connectors makes them easy to install and maintain. They can be connected and disconnected quickly, reducing downtime and simplifying maintenance procedures.
**Applications of Quick-Disconnect Waterproof Connectors**
1. **Automotive Industry**: In the automotive industry, Quick-Disconnect Waterproof Connectors are used in various applications, including engine management systems, lighting, and audio systems. Their ability to provide a secure and waterproof connection makes them ideal for use in these environments.
2. **Marine Industry**: The marine industry relies heavily on Quick-Disconnect Waterproof Connectors due to their ability to withstand harsh weather conditions and saltwater exposure. These connectors are used in navigation systems, communication equipment, and power distribution systems.
3. **Aerospace Industry**: In the aerospace industry, where reliability and safety are of utmost importance, Quick-Disconnect Waterproof Connectors are used in avionics systems, flight control systems, and power distribution systems.
4. **Consumer Electronics**: These connectors are also widely used in consumer electronics, such as smartphones, cameras, and portable power banks. Their compact size, ease of use, and durability make them a popular choice for these applications.
